Opaque black color. Creamy brown 3 finger head, lasting around 10 minutes, with average legs and swirl reaction. Flavors of dark grains, toffee, cranberries, lemon, and herbal hops. Slick and silky medium body with moderate carbonation. Strong strength finish, indeed quite sour and tart, with a roasted and slightly earthy feel. Doesn't feel very fresh, I don't find the sourness fits well in this stout. Too acidic and astringent, lacking some balance. Uncomfortable chalky and grainy yeast on the tongue. Overall below average quality craft.

Draft: Poured a black color stout with a medium size brown foamy head. Aroma of light sour notes with some roasted malt notes. Taste is a mix of roasted malt notes with some tart notes and a dry finish. Body is about average with good carbonation. Easily drinkable with just enough complexity.

A: Pours pitch black with a solid creamy looking cappuccino head. Very good retention and lacing for the low ABV.
S: Very very light smell, but what there is is pretty good. Powdered cacao, light chocolate milk, cherries and maybe some light lemon juice. Doesn't seem that sour.
T: This is tart and sour. Really tart and sour. It's really well done, the coffee and chocolate notes are there and strangely blend very well with the green apple skin and lemon juice of the beer. It's a wild and confusing taste but it still make sense at the end of the day, much more than this review I'd guess.
M: Very short and light. No stickiness, not much presence. But, it kind of fit with a sour beer, but no really with a stout.
O: I really recommend this beer just to try it. It's quite original. My expectations were very low and this definitely exceeded them. This is imaginative and still very good.

My first sour stout.
Pours a good head that dissipates very quickly. Low/medium carbonation. Smell is a bit of coffee and candied fruits. Taste is very light and sour, an extremely refreshing beer. Did not expect that from a stout. It really is unique. I'm big fan of sour beers and I liked it quite a lot.
